重庆市26个南亚果实蝇种群mtDNA 16S rRNA基因部分序列及其系统进化

摘    要:对重庆市26个南亚果实蝇Bactrocera(Zeugodacus)tau(Walker)种群线粒体16S rRNA基因进行测序,获得长约350bp片段的序列。对获得的序列分析表明,A,T,C,G平均含量分别为35·0%,41·3%,7·2%,16·5%,其中保守位点数342个,变异位点数5个,简约信息位点2个,自裔位点2个,所有碱基转换总数为136,替换总数为50。利用MEGA2·1软件重建系统发生树,发现其中21个南亚果实蝇种群未出现分化,另外有5个南亚果实蝇种群出现了分化,但遗传分化程度小。

Partial sequences on mtDNA 16S rRNA and phylogeny in 26 populations of Bactrocera tau in Chongqing

Abstract:Approximately 350 base pairs of mitochondrial 16S rRNA gene from 26 populations of Bactrocera tau(Diptera:Tephritidae) in Chongqing were sequenced.Of these sequences,means of A,T,C and G were 35.0%,41.3%,7.2% and 16.5%.Furthermore,342 conserved sites,5 variable sites,2 parsimony information sites and 2 singleton sites were revealed in 351bp sequences.A total of transition and transversion among mtDNA 16S rRNA gene were 136 and 50 respectively.The molecular phylogenetic trees reconstructed by MEGA2.1 software methods suggested that there is consistent evolutionary relationship among the 21 populations.The genetic differences existed among another 5 population was very small.
